Uniswap is a decentralized exchange protocol built on the Ethereum blockchain that enables users to swap cryptocurrencies directly from their own wallets, with no registration, no custody of funds by a third party, and no traditional order book. Instead of matching buyers and sellers, Uniswap operates on an automated market maker (AMM) model, where trades execute against liquidity pools — pools of tokens deposited by community members who earn a proportional share of trading fees in return. Since its initial deployment in 2018, Uniswap has become one of the most consequential protocols in the DeFi ecosystem, routinely ranking as the highest-volume decentralized exchange in the world and processing tens of billions of dollars in monthly trading activity. The protocol's native governance token, UNI, grants holders voting rights over protocol upgrades, fee structures, and treasury allocations — making Uniswap a foundational example of on-chain DAO governance in practice. With version 3, the protocol introduced concentrated liquidity, allowing liquidity providers to allocate capital within custom price ranges for significantly improved capital efficiency, while version 4 and the broader Unichain initiative aim to extend functionality across Layer 2 networks and reduce gas fee friction for everyday users. As a protocol that has consistently driven innovation in permissionless finance, Uniswap sits at the intersection of DeFi infrastructure and open-market design, and its governance decisions, liquidity trends, and volume metrics are closely monitored by analysts and participants across the crypto industry. What is Uniswap and how does it work?
Uniswap is an open-source, decentralized exchange protocol that runs on Ethereum and other EVM-compatible blockchains. Rather than using a traditional order book where buyers and sellers are matched, it uses an automated market maker (AMM) model. Liquidity providers deposit pairs of tokens into smart contract-based pools, and the protocol uses a mathematical formula — most commonly x*y=k — to determine the price of each asset relative to the other based on the ratio of tokens in the pool. When a user wants to swap Token A for Token B, they interact directly with the relevant liquidity pool: their Token A is added to the pool and Token B is returned at the current AMM-determined rate, minus a small trading fee. This fee is distributed to liquidity providers as a reward for supplying capital. Because everything runs on-chain via smart contracts, no central company or intermediary holds user funds at any point during a trade. Users connect a compatible non-custodial wallet — such as MetaMask or Coinbase Wallet — to the Uniswap interface, approve the transaction, and the swap is settled on-chain within seconds.
Is Uniswap legal to use?
Uniswap is a decentralized protocol consisting of publicly deployed smart contracts, which means there is no single company that controls access to it. In most jurisdictions, using Uniswap to swap tokens is not inherently illegal, and the protocol itself cannot be shut down or censored at the contract level. However, the legal picture varies depending on where you live and what you are trading. In the United States, the SEC has scrutinized Uniswap Labs — the company that developed the original protocol and maintains the most widely used front-end interface — for whether certain tokens listed on the protocol constitute unregistered securities. In 2024, Uniswap Labs received a Wells Notice from the SEC, indicating potential enforcement action. The company has contested this position publicly. Regardless of the regulatory status of the company, the underlying protocol contracts remain accessible through alternative front-ends or direct smart contract interaction. Users are responsible for understanding whether the specific tokens they trade or the nature of their activity complies with the laws of their own country, particularly around KYC requirements, capital gains reporting, and rules around trading securities or derivatives.
How do I start trading on Uniswap?
To trade on Uniswap, you need a compatible non-custodial cryptocurrency wallet and some ETH or another token to swap. Here is a straightforward step-by-step process: First, set up a wallet that supports Web3 connections — MetaMask is the most widely used, though options like Coinbase Wallet, Rabby, or WalletConnect-compatible mobile wallets also work. Second, fund your wallet with the token you want to swap. If you are starting from fiat, you will typically need to purchase ETH or a stablecoin from a centralized exchange and then withdraw it to your wallet address. Third, visit app.uniswap.org and connect your wallet using the "Connect Wallet" button. Fourth, select the token you want to swap from and the token you want to receive, enter the amount, and review the details — including the exchange rate, price impact, and estimated gas fee. Fifth, approve the transaction in your wallet and confirm the swap. The transaction is then broadcast to the blockchain and typically settles within a minute on Ethereum mainnet, or even faster on Layer 2 networks like Arbitrum, Optimism, or Base where gas fees are substantially lower. Note that every on-chain transaction requires paying a gas fee in ETH, so always keep some ETH in your wallet to cover transaction costs.
What is the UNI token and what drives its value?
UNI is the native governance token of the Uniswap protocol, launched in September 2020 via a well-known airdrop to past users of the platform. Its primary function is protocol governance: UNI holders can submit and vote on Uniswap Improvement Proposals (UIPs) that determine how the protocol evolves — including decisions about fee structures, treasury spending, and new feature deployments. As of the time of writing, UNI does not automatically accrue trading fee revenue for holders by default, though governance has the power to activate a fee switch that would direct a portion of protocol fees to UNI stakers or the treasury. The value of UNI is influenced by several factors: the overall health and volume of the Uniswap protocol, broader DeFi market conditions, governance activity and token utility decisions, and general crypto market sentiment. A meaningful catalyst for UNI price activity has historically been governance proposals that could activate fee sharing, as this would give the token clearer cash-flow-like characteristics. UNI has a total supply of 1 billion tokens distributed across the community treasury, team, investors, and early users, with a four-year vesting schedule for team and investor allocations. Investors should be aware that governance tokens carry specific risks including low quorum participation, regulatory uncertainty around whether they constitute securities, and the fact that token value is heavily tied to speculative sentiment rather than guaranteed income streams.
What can you do on Uniswap beyond basic token swaps?
While token swapping is the most common use case, Uniswap offers several other functions within its ecosystem. Liquidity provision is a core feature: users can deposit token pairs into liquidity pools and earn a share of the trading fees generated by swaps against that pool. With Uniswap v3, liquidity providers can specify a price range within which their capital is active, allowing for more capital-efficient strategies similar to limit-order market making, though this also comes with increased complexity and the risk of impermanent loss. The protocol also supports limit orders in newer versions, which allow users to set a target price at which a swap will execute automatically when market conditions are met. Beyond the core protocol, the Uniswap governance forum and on-chain voting system allow UNI holders to participate in shaping the protocol's direction — from treasury grants that fund ecosystem development to decisions about deploying Uniswap on new blockchain networks. The protocol has also been extended to support liquidity hooks in Uniswap v4, enabling developers to build custom logic — such as dynamic fees, on-chain limit orders, or TWAP oracles — directly into liquidity pools. For developers, Uniswap's open-source contracts serve as foundational infrastructure for a wide range of DeFi applications, including lending protocols that use its price feeds, arbitrage bots, and aggregators that route trades through Uniswap pools as part of larger multi-hop swap paths.
